The Convocation Center serves as the primary facility
for intercollegiate basketball games, but can be
reserved for large meetings, basketball camps, and
concerts. The stadium seats 7, 612 guests.

Godwin Hall serves as one of the main gyms used by conference participants,
other than the gyms located in University Recreation Center, that can be used
for a variety of recreational activities. The Sinclair Gymnasium, as pictured
below, seats up to 5,000 spectators. This gym has a dividing wall that can be
used to separate the Sinclair Gym into two sections, so two games can go on
simultaneously. Godwin Hall also features a gymnastics facility and a large,
recreation field that can be reserved.

University Recreation Center (UREC)
| The University Recreation Center (UREC) is a state-of-the-art fitness and
recreation center that provides many opportunities for your conference guests to
participate in athletic activities. Your Conference Assistant will schedule
times for your group to use the facilities, ranging from basketball and
racquetball courts to an indoor pool and rock climbing. The UREC staff can also
work with your group on teambuilding activities, such as canoe trips, hiking,
backpacking, wall climbing school, and team challenge courses. Please reference
the UREC website to learn more about what this facility offers. For a small fee, conference guests 18 and older can individually use the workout
equipment, such as weights and the treadmills on their own time. Otherwise, all
conference attendees under the age of 18 must be accompanied by an adult at all
times.
